    In the long-game, the Union player wins when and if he controls all Confederacy cities with a recruitment value of 2 and 3, these being New Orleans, Charleston, Mobile, Wilmington, Richmond, Atlanta and Memphis. When the last of these cities has been captured, play stops immediately, and the Union player has won.

    Norco developed out of a multimedia documentary project about the landscape of Louisiana after Hurricane Katrina, and was eventually expanded into a full game. The game was released for macOS and Windows in May 2022 and for PlayStation 4 , PlayStation 5 , Xbox One , and Xbox Series X/S in November 2022.

Most of the boundaries of Wards 1 through 11 were drawn in 1852 when the city was reorganized from three separate municipalities into one centralized government. [2] With various changes, these boundaries remain largely the same, and have not changed at all since the 1880s. [1]
